What is ROAR?

Rainbow Outpatient Addictions Recovery

  • ROAR is a free 16 week outpatient treatment program designed specifically for 2SLGBTQQIA+ people who are struggling with substance misuse.

  • This is a first-of-its-kind effort in Manitoba, and is modelled after a successful program initially designed in Vancouver by JP Grimard (BA, M.Ed, RCC).

  • Small-group sessions are held twice a week, and, in the evenings so that people who are working and/or going to school also can attend.

Using evidence-based models that have proven successful in harm reduction, ROAR provides a combination of practical skills and strategies for people to use in their recovery. ROAR also explores culturally relevant topics for members of the 2SLGBTQQIA+ community.

Overall, ROAR will offer a unique safe space that 2SLGBTQQIA+ people cannot access in other programs available to the general public.

The January 2024 pilot program focuses on the treatment of crystal meth and other stimulants.
